The Sheraton Salt Lake City Hotel is perfectly located on 500 South, in the heart of the downtown business and entertainment district, and three blocks from the Salt Palace Convention Center. Whether you want to enjoy an exciting Jazz basketball game at Energy Solutions Arena, marvel in an award winning Ballet, Opera or Broadway play at Capital Theater, see the LDS Temple in Utah or perhaps shop at Gateway outdoor mall or the new City Creek Mall - you'll find them all within walking distance of Sheraton Salt Lake City Hotel, or you can take the complimentary downtown TRAX to these venues.

Hotel Policies
ALCOHOL POLICY
Alcoholic beverage service is restricted to those 21 years or older with valid government issued identification. Consumption of alcoholic beverages is also restricted to designated areas within the hotel.
CHECK CASHING POLICY
Check cashing services are available to registered Platinum Starwood Preferred Guests who present valid identification. There is a limit of $50 per day with a limit of $200 per stay.
CREDIT CARD POLICY
The Sheraton Salt Lake City Hotel accepts credit card authorization forms that are properly completed. Please contact the hotel for a credit card authorization letter to be complete.
PARKING POLICY
Guests may take advantage of the hotels available parking but should be aware that the hotel is not liable for any damage or lost or stolen items in regards to vehicles.
PET POLICY
Hotel allows dogs to accompany guests in their guestrooms, in accordance with local health codes free of charge. Without additional fees, dogs will be provided with a Sheraton Sweet Sleeper Dog Bed if desired, along with a Pet Welcome Pack that provides information and supplies that are useful to a guest traveling with a dog (based upon availability and request).
The hotel reserves the right to charge the guest's credit card for additional cleaning and excessive damage caused by the dog. Guests will need to sign a pet waiver upon check-in.
CREDIT/DEBIT CARD POLICY
Debit and Credit cards will be authorized at check-in for the amount of your stay, plus an amount to cover incidentals. The authorization will hold the funds until check out, at which time the amount actually incurred during the stay will be charged. Authorized amounts may take up to 30 days after departure to be released by your bank or financial institution and the hotel will not be responsible for any resulting fees or charges.
SMOKING POLICY
All guest rooms and public spaces are 100% non-smoking. A $200 cleaning fee will be charged to any guest who violates the smoking policy.
